Transaction 4047128d1174a80f2618618586ad031e79f3010d0c0ef773de7785f89ca5b990
1 Input
2 Outputs
- 4047128d1174a80f2618618586ad031e79f3010d0c0ef773de7785f89ca5b990:0
- 4047128d1174a80f2618618586ad031e79f3010d0c0ef773de7785f89ca5b990:1
value 715685392
address 13vhdR2SHZ3y8M8A7Cd4RTTLdBPTgTt6MW
value 5282945
address 34Um3wucEyMDivtaYTZZX3j5DmMSP4WDaV